
In a communication with the media, the spokesman of the IDF, Rear Admiral Daniel Hagari says that Israel is well prepared against the attack of Iran.
"We have prepared for various scenarios in advance. To intercept these drone launches, we have defense circuits from both the navy and the air force in several layers," he adds.
He explains that it will take several hours for drones to reach Israel and sirens will sound if any area is under threat.
"We will try to prevent them from reaching Israeli territory, that is our duty," he says.
All Israeli forces are on "full alert", the Israeli army said.
Hagar said dozens of fighter jets were in the air as part of a state of alert.
School trips and other youth activities planned for the coming days, the start of the Easter holiday, have also been banned by the Home Front Command.
